Consider Filing For Bankruptcy

One of the first things you should do when you find yourself drowning in a sea of debt is determine if you're eligible for bankruptcy.  Bankruptcy can be an absolute godsend after you've been through a rough patch financially.

You may have been trying to avoid filing for bankruptcy because you just don't have enough information about the procedure.  There are a number of wrong ideas circulating about bankruptcy, and you may have heard some of these fallacies yourself.

For example, you might think that the moment you file for bankruptcy, a court clerk is going to come and take all of your belongings.  This, however, is false.  Depending on which chapter of bankruptcy you file, you may be able to keep your house, car, and other valuables.

Also, you may have been told that once you file for bankruptcy, you'll never be able to get a credit card again.  This belief is untrue as well, since bankruptcy does not remain on your credit history forever and will eventually come off.

Opt For Debt Consolidation

Another step you can take when you need relief from excessive debt involves working with a debt consolidation company.  These are firms that specialize in helping consumers restructure their debt in such a way that it becomes manageable.

When you work with a debt consolidation agency, you'll give the workers there the details about all of your debt.  They can then work with your creditors to come to a mutually beneficial arrangement and put everything together into a single bill.
